30 #include <sys/cdefs.h>
31 __KERNEL_RCSID(0, "$NetBSD: ms_hb.c,v 1.10 2007/03/04 06:00:24 christos Exp $");
32
33 #include <sys/param.h>
34 #include <sys/device.h>
35 #include <sys/systm.h>
36
37 #include <dev/wscons/wsconsio.h>
38 #include <dev/wscons/wsmousevar.h>
39
40 #include <machine/bus.h>
41 #include <machine/cpu.h>
42
43 #include <news68k/dev/hbvar.h>
44 #include <news68k/dev/ms_hbreg.h>
45 #include <news68k/dev/msvar.h>
46
47 #include <news68k/news68k/isr.h>
48
49 #define MS_SIZE 0x10 /* XXX */
50 #define MS_IPL 5
51
52 static int ms_hb_match(struct device *, struct cfdata *, void *);
53 static void ms_hb_attach(struct device *, struct device *, void *);
54 static void ms_hb_init(struct ms_softc *);
55 int ms_hb_intr(void *);
56
57 static int ms_hb_enable(void *);
58 static int ms_hb_ioctl(void *, u_long, void *, int, struct lwp *);
59 static void ms_hb_disable(void *);
60
61 CFATTACH_DECL(ms_hb, sizeof(struct ms_softc),
62 ms_hb_match, ms_hb_attach, NULL, NULL);
63
64 struct wsmouse_accessops ms_hb_accessops = {
65 ms_hb_enable,
66 ms_hb_ioctl,
67 ms_hb_disable
68 };
69
70 static int
71 ms_hb_match(struct device *parent, struct cfdata *cf, void *aux)
72 {
73 struct hb_attach_args *ha = aux;
74 u_int addr;
75
76 if (strcmp(ha->ha_name, "ms"))
77 return 0;
78
79 /* XXX no default address */
80 if (ha->ha_address == (u_int)-1)
81 return 0;
82
83 addr = IIOV(ha->ha_address); /* XXX */
84
85 if (badaddr((void *)addr, 1))
86 return 0;
87
88 return 1;
89 }
90
91 static void
92 ms_hb_attach(struct device *parent, struct device *self, void *aux)
93 {
94 struct ms_softc *sc = (void *)self;
95 struct hb_attach_args *ha = aux;
96 bus_space_tag_t bt = ha->ha_bust;
97 bus_space_handle_t bh;
98 struct wsmousedev_attach_args wsa;
99 int ipl;
100
101 if (bus_space_map(bt, ha->ha_address, MS_SIZE, 0, &bh) != 0) {
102 printf("can't map device space\n");
103 return;
104 }
105
106 printf("\n");
107
108 sc->sc_bt = bt;
109 sc->sc_bh = bh;
110 sc->sc_offset = MS_REG_DATA;
111 ipl = ha->ha_ipl;
112 if (ipl == -1)
113 ipl = MS_IPL;
114
115 ms_hb_init(sc);
116
117 isrlink_autovec(ms_hb_intr, (void *)sc, ipl, IPL_TTY);
118
119 wsa.accessops = &ms_hb_accessops;
120 wsa.accesscookie = sc;
121 sc->sc_wsmousedev = config_found(self, &wsa, wsmousedevprint);
122 }
123
124 static void
125 ms_hb_init(struct ms_softc *sc)
126 {
127 bus_space_tag_t bt = sc->sc_bt;
128 bus_space_handle_t bh = sc->sc_bh;
129
130 bus_space_write_1(bt, bh, MS_REG_RESET, 0);
131 bus_space_write_1(bt, bh, MS_REG_INTE, MS_INTE);
132 }
133
134 int
135 ms_hb_intr(void *v)
136 {
137 struct ms_softc *sc = v;
138 bus_space_tag_t bt = sc->sc_bt;
139 bus_space_handle_t bh = sc->sc_bh;
140 int handled = 0;
141
142 while ((bus_space_read_1(bt, bh, MS_REG_STAT) & MSSTAT_RDY) != 0) {
143 ms_intr(sc);
144 handled = 1;
145 }
146 if (handled)
147 bus_space_write_1(bt, bh, MS_REG_INTE, MS_INTE);
148
149 return handled;
150 }
151
152 static int
153 ms_hb_enable(void *v)
154 {
155 struct ms_softc *sc = v;
156 bus_space_tag_t bt = sc->sc_bt;
157 bus_space_handle_t bh = sc->sc_bh;
158
159 bus_space_write_1(bt, bh, MS_REG_INTE, MS_INTE);
160
161 return 0;
162 }
163
164 static void
165 ms_hb_disable(void *v)
166 {
167 struct ms_softc *sc = v;
168 bus_space_tag_t bt = sc->sc_bt;
169 bus_space_handle_t bh = sc->sc_bh;
170
171 bus_space_write_1(bt, bh, MS_REG_INTE, 0);
172 }
173
174 static int
175 ms_hb_ioctl(void *v, u_long cmd, void *data, int flag, struct lwp *l)
176 {
177
178 return EPASSTHROUGH;
179 }
